Output dd3b7dc4fdaa006481daa2e1e9260505b3e550093ff64a2b7eaa689bcca14586:4

value
13614492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012c597249e5cc0c4fa32df864c36e324e80d2fe OP_EQUAL
address
31oDjBjiYvsuNMMYv9LDKVyJtNqgJcrTLK
transaction
dd3b7dc4fdaa006481daa2e1e9260505b3e550093ff64a2b7eaa689bcca14586
spent
true